Course structure

• Introduction to Predictive Modelling in Medicine
• Advanced Statistical Methods for Precision Medicine
• Machine Learning Techniques for Healthcare Data
• Genomic Data Analysis and Interpretation
• Clinical Decision Support Systems
• Ethical and Legal Considerations in Precision Medicine
• Big Data Analytics in Healthcare
• Real-World Applications of Predictive Modelling
• Patient Stratification and Personalized Treatment Strategies
• Integration of AI in Medical Research and Practice
